
About this episode
The episode explores the distinction between discernment, a spiritual gift, and defensiveness, a learned reaction. It emphasizes that true discernment is calm, patient, and rooted in peace, while defensiveness stems from unresolved pain and fear, leading to reactive and controlling behaviors. The host advises that discernment should be practiced without defensiveness to maintain healthy relationships and a sense of peace. It highlights that discernment observes and waits for clarity, whereas defensiveness reacts immediately and assumes the worst. Throughout, the script underscores the importance of trusting God and setting healthy boundaries instead of building walls out of fear.
